自动代理IP软件:智能切换省心省力,解放双手神器
对于很多需要处理网络任务的朋友来说,手动更换IP地址是一件既繁琐又容易出错的事情。想象一下,你正在处理一项重要工作,却需要时不时停下来去设置网络,不仅效率低下,还容易打断思路。这时候,一款能够自动切换代理IP的软件就显得尤为重要,它就像一位不知疲倦的助手,帮你打理好网络连接的一切,让你能真正专注于核心任务。
为什么你需要自动切换功能?
手动更换IP,尤其是在需要频繁更换的场景下,会消耗大量时间和精力。你可能需要反复登录控制面板、复制粘贴IP地址和端口、测试连接是否成功。这个过程不仅慢,还容易因为操作失误导致连接失败。而自动切换功能的核心价值在于“设定一次,长期运行”。你只需要提前配置好规则,软件就会在后台静默、精准地执行IP更换任务,无论是按时间间隔切换,还是遇到特定网络状况时触发切换,都能确保你的网络连接持续、稳定,无需人工干预。
如何选择合适的自动代理IP服务?
并非所有的代理IP服务都适合搭配自动切换软件。要实现高效、稳定的自动切换,背后的IP资源池至关重要。在选择时,你可以重点关注以下几点:
1. IP资源池的规模与质量:一个庞大的、高质量的IP池是自动切换流畅运行的基础。IP数量越多,分布越广,软件在切换时就有更多选择,能有效避免IP重复或资源枯竭的问题。IP的纯净度(是否被其他网站标记或封禁)直接关系到连接的成功率。
2. 连接的稳定与速度:自动切换不是为了切换而切换,最终目的是为了获得更优的网络体验。代理服务器的响应速度和连接稳定性是关键。如果每次切换都伴随着漫长的连接等待或频繁的掉线,那么自动化就失去了意义。
3. 协议与软件兼容性:确保代理服务商支持主流的连接协议(如SOCKS5、HTTP/HTTPS等),并且提供易于集成的API接口或配套的客户端软件。好的服务会让自动化配置变得简单。
以神龙IP代理为例,实现智能自动化
神龙IP代理的服务特性与自动切换的需求非常契合。其拥有覆盖200多个城市的千万级IP资源,这为软件频繁、轮换使用不同IP提供了充足的“弹药库”。高匿名的纯净IP能有效降低因IP问题导致任务中断的风险。
对于需要自动切换的场景,神龙IP代理的动态高级套餐是一个实用的选择。它允许用户根据业务需求,灵活控制IP的存活时间(从2小时到360小时不等),并且每日提供海量IP更新。这意味着你的自动切换软件可以持续获取到新鲜、可用的IP地址,非常适合需要高频次、长时间运行网络任务的场景。
其配套的软件或API接口,可以让用户便捷地设置切换规则。例如,你可以设定每完成一次数据请求就自动更换IP,或者每隔固定时间更换一次,从而轻松实现网络身份的自动化管理。
一个简单的自动化思路示例
下面是一个概念性的伪代码示例,展示了如何利用服务商API与自动切换逻辑结合。请注意,实际代码需要根据具体API文档进行调整。
示例:基于时间间隔的自动IP切换逻辑
import requests
import time
1. 从神龙IP代理API获取一个短期有效的IP(例如2小时)
def get_new_proxy():
调用API接口获取IP、端口、用户名、密码等信息
api_response = requests.get("YOUR_API_LINK_FOR_DYNAMIC_IP")
proxy_config = api_response.json()
return proxy_config
2. 配置你的网络请求工具使用这个代理
def setup_requests_with_proxy(proxy_config):
proxy_url = f"http://{proxy_config['user']}:{proxy_config['pass']}@{proxy_config['ip']}:{proxy_config['port']}"
proxies = {
'http': proxy_url,
'https': proxy_url,
}
return proxies
3. 主循环:执行你的任务,并在指定时间后自动更换IP
current_proxy = get_new_proxy()
switch_interval = 7200 设定每2小时(7200秒)更换一次IP
while True:
proxies = setup_requests_with_proxy(current_proxy)
start_time = time.time()
在这段时间内,用这个固定的代理IP执行你的所有网络任务
while time.time() - start_time < switch_interval:
这里执行你的实际业务代码,例如网页访问、数据查询等
try:
response = requests.get('你的目标网址', proxies=proxies, timeout=10)
print(f"任务成功,使用IP: {current_proxy['ip']}")
... 处理response数据
except Exception as e:
print(f"请求发生错误: {e}")
可以根据错误类型决定是否立即
time.sleep(10) 任务执行间隔
时间到,自动获取并切换到下一个IP
print(f"已运行{switch_interval}秒,开始自动...")
current_proxy = get_new_proxy()
print(f"已切换到新IP: {current_proxy['ip']}")
常见问题解答(QA)
Q:自动会不会导致我的账号异常?
A:合理使用不会。自动切换的核心是模拟更自然的网络行为。关键在于切换的频率和模式要符合正常用户的操作逻辑,避免在极短时间内(如几秒钟内)用不同IP进行高度重复的敏感操作。神龙IP代理提供的高匿名IP也能减少被识别为代理的风险,但始终建议根据目标平台的具体规则调整切换策略。
Q:我应该选择动态IP还是静态IP套餐来实现自动化?
A:这取决于你的任务性质。
动态IP套餐(如动态高级套餐):IP定期变化,适合需要大量不同IP进行轮询、采集、测试等场景,能有效分散请求压力,避免对单一IP的过度使用。
静态IP套餐:IP长期固定,适合需要维持长期、稳定网络身份的场景,例如某些需要固定IP进行安全验证的后台管理或远程维护。对于大多数自动化切换需求,动态IP套餐更具普适性。
让工具为你服务
技术发展的目的,是为了将人从重复劳动中解放出来。自动代理IP软件正是这一理念的体现。通过将IP管理的工作交给可靠的软件和像神龙IP代理这样资源丰富的服务商,你可以节省下大量时间,去思考更重要的策略问题,去处理更有创造性的工作。选择支持自动化的代理服务,配置好你的智能切换规则,然后,放心地让工具为你高效、稳定地运行吧。

